July 19, 2022British Musicians Before They Were FamousBefore many British musicians became household names, they were in other bands during the British Music Invasion years of 1963 to 1966. Here are 20 songs by British musicians such as David Bowie, Ian Gillan, Dave Mason, Lemmy from Motorhead, Mike D'Abo, Ian Hunter, Alan White, and many others. Host Steve Ludwig tells us what groups they were in before they became famous, and then he'll play a relatively unknown song from that early band. Twenty songs in sixty minutes! You'll be surprised at some of what you hear!...more59minPlay
May 04, 2022BEATLES HOUR WITH STEVE LUDWIG # 74 - APPLE SCRUFFS SESSION"Apple Scruffs" is George Harrison's love-letter-in-a-song to those fans who would wait outside the Apple Corps Building (as well as other locations), hoping to catch a glimpse of one or all of The Beatles coming and going. "Apple Scruffs" appeared on George's 1970 ALL THINGS MUST PASS album. Come with us into the recording studio as George goes through take after take, working out the kinks of what was to become "Apple Scruffs." The real treasure is listening to what George says between the takes. An extremely intimate session with the magnificent George. Enjoy!...more55minPlay

April 12, 2022Steve Ludwig's Classic Pop Culture # 179 - JESUS CHRIST SUPERSTAR RARE INTERVIEWThe rock opera, JESUS CHRIST SUPERSTAR, celebrated its 50th Anniversary of the release of the original vinyl album in 2020. Here is a rare 1970 interview with its creators, Andrew Lloyd Webber (music), Tim Rice (lyrics & book), & Ian Gillan ("Jesus Christ" & lead singer of Deep Purple). Join host Steve Ludwig as he takes on the roll of interviewer in this open-ended interview from 1970. Plus, the guests introduce five songs from the rock opera!...more53minPlay

January 20, 2022"Be My Baby" - John Lennon - 47% fasterJohn Lennon Covers The Ronette's "Be My Baby." John's studio version of "be My Baby" was done so with very slow, almost dirge-like, vocals. Steve Ludwig has sped-up the vocals by 47%, making the vocals sound more like the speed at which Ronnie Spector sang it. See what you think...Music sacrilege?...more4minPlay
